Head lice infestation is the most common parasitic disease in Europe. Anyone can get head lice. This is not due to poor hygiene. Head lice are particularly easily transmitted in places where many children come together.
If you notice that your child has head lice, the community facility that your child regularly attends (e.g. daycare centers, schools or similar institutions) must be informed immediately.
The management of the community facility must immediately notify the health authority and provide information about the illness and personal details.
Children with head lice are not allowed to enter the rooms of the community facility until they have been treated for head lice. Information about treatment for head lice can be found at www.hamburg.de/politik-und-verwaltung/behoerden/sozialbehoerde/themen/gesundheit/infektionssschutz/laeuse
